Despite the challenging situation, foreign citizens continue to visit Ukraine. In just 7 months in 2023, our border was crossed by over 1.3 million citizens of foreign states, mainly from Moldova, Romania, Poland, Hungary, and Slovakia. Additionally, residents from more distant jurisdictions, such as Mexico, Madagascar, etc., arrive. Most non-residents travel to Ukraine for tourism, business purposes, or personal trips. At the same time, a significant number of foreigners stay in the country for permanent residence (as of February 2022, there were 400,000 non-residents living in the country).

Legalization of Documents
In Ukraine, documentation issued and executed in another country can only be used after legalization. Employment, education, business establishment, marriage with Ukrainians – all of these and much more become possible only after going through the procedure of certifying documents in the state authorities of Ukraine.
Legalization of foreign documents (giving them a certain legal force) is carried out through:
- Consular legalization – a procedure to confirm the authenticity of original foreign documents issued by governments of jurisdictions not participating in the Hague Convention. The process is quite complex, involving interaction with multiple government agencies. Qualified legal assistance to foreigners is highly demanded for its successful resolution.
- Apostille – a stamp affixed to documents of citizens of countries participating in the Hague Convention (Ukraine became a member in 2003). The apostille procedure is much simpler than the previous one.
Moreover, there are several countries (Moldova, Uzbekistan, Georgia, China, Hungary, etc.) with which Ukraine has concluded agreements on mutual recognition of documents. Therefore, citizens of these states arriving in Ukraine are exempt from the need to legalize their documents. It is sufficient to have a notarized translation into Ukrainian.

Obtaining a Taxpayer Identification Number (TIN)
A TIN is necessary for foreigners to fill out various official documents, execute a notarized power of attorney, or, for example, for employment. This number, also known as the “identification code” or “registration code of the taxpayer’s account card,” consists of 10 digits and is assigned to all citizens of Ukraine, as well as foreigners. The exceptions are individuals who have refused to obtain it due to religious beliefs.

Features of Obtaining and Extending Residence Permits
A residence permit is a document confirming the legality of a foreigner’s stay in Ukraine. It can be:
- Temporary: it is valid for 3 years, according to the law “On the Legal Status of Foreigners and Stateless Persons,” issued to a certain list of persons for the period to carry out work and solve some other issues (i.e., with legal grounds for staying in Ukraine). In order to obtain it, it is necessary to collect a complete set of documents, including originals and copies of the passport with a notarized translation, a valid health insurance policy, a receipt for the payment of the state fee, etc.
- Permanent: unlike the previous document, this paper allows a foreigner to stay in the country permanently without the need for annual renewal. With its issuance, foreign citizens gain almost the same rights and freedoms as Ukrainians, except for rare exceptions provided by law. A permanent residence permit can be obtained based on various conditions, including outside the state quota, based on the immigration quota, etc. Such a document enables a foreign citizen to freely reside, work, conduct business, and marry in Ukraine.

FAQ
Does a foreigner need to pay any state fee to obtain an Individual Taxpayer Identification Number (ITIN)?
No, a state fee is not provided, and an ITIN is issued within 1-5 business days.
